Frequently Asked Questions about Kingston
How much are Studio apartments in Kingston?
There are currently 88 Studio Apartments in Kingston with rent ranges from $1,080 to $1,475 with an average price of $1,371.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Kingston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Kingston ranges from $471 to $2,200 with an average monthly rent of $1,696.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Kingston c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Kingston range from $594 to $5,500.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,055.
How expensive are Kingston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 22 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Kingston on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,118 to $3,000 - averaging $2,253 for the location.
